Special Enrollment Periods

Special Enrollment Periods give you a window to enroll in or change Medicare plans outside the standard enrollment windows when certain life events happen.

Common qualifying events

Moving to a new service area, losing employer coverage, qualifying for Extra Help or Medicaid, your plan changing its contract with Medicare, and more.

How long do you have?

Most SEPs last 2 to 3 months from the qualifying event. The clock can move quickly — it's worth a quick call so you don't miss your window.
